&lt;p&gt;Now, it&amp;rsquo;s time to unlock a truly powerful aspect that allows for those jaw-dropping, element-specific animations: the &lt;code&gt;view-transition-name&lt;/code&gt; CSS property. This property is the secret sauce that tells the browser, &amp;ldquo;Hey, this element here? It&amp;rsquo;s the &lt;em&gt;same logical element&lt;/em&gt; as that one over there, even if its content, size, or position changes.&amp;rdquo; By the end of this chapter, you&amp;rsquo;ll not only understand &lt;em&gt;what&lt;/em&gt; &lt;code&gt;view-transition-name&lt;/code&gt; does but also &lt;em&gt;how&lt;/em&gt; to wield it to create seamless, meaningful transitions between different states of your UI.&lt;/p&gt;</description></item><item><title>Chapter 6: Customizing Animations: CSS Keyframes in a Scoped Context</title><link>https://ai-blog.noorshomelab.dev/scoped-view-transitions-2025/chapter-6-customizing-css-keyframes/</link><pubDate>Fri, 05 Dec 2025 00:00:00 +0000</pubDate><guid>https://ai-blog.noorshomelab.dev/scoped-view-transitions-2025/chapter-6-customizing-css-keyframes/</guid><description>&lt;h2 id="chapter-6-customizing-animations-css-keyframes-in-a-scoped-context"&gt;Chapter 6: Customizing Animations: CSS Keyframes in a Scoped Context&lt;/h2&gt;
